I have to agree with Matt on this plus the set of defaults is system wide .


Is it possible to get a system bus enumeration from the system so 
a program such a cdrecord can attempt to make an intelligent
decision as to which device is the cd recorder for instance we
know that the system can print the device's name and its
scsi address:

cd0 at ahc0 bus 0 target 1 lun 0
cd0: <YAMAHA CRW6416S 1.0b> Removable CD-ROM SCSI-2 device
